Who pays CharityVillage

Paid by the employer, not by you.

CharityVillage earns a fee from the company that hires you, usually a share of your first-year salary or a margin on your contract rate. Their client is that company.

What that means for you

Expect roles that fit their open vacancies before roles that fit your plan. Ask which company a role is for before your CV goes anywhere, and apply direct where you can.

Frequently asked questions

Should I register with multiple staffing agencies at the same time?

Yes, it is common practice to work with multiple agencies, especially if they specialize in different sectors. Just ensure you keep track of which agency submits your resume to which employer to avoid duplicate submissions.

What happens to my resume and personal data after I submit it?

Your data is stored within their secure database and is used to match your profile against current and future job openings. They adhere to Canadian privacy regulations regarding the handling and storage of your professional information.

Should I apply to a job directly if I have already sent my resume to the agency?

If the agency is representing the role, they will handle the submission for you. Applying directly as well can sometimes cause administrative confusion, so it is best to clarify with your recruiter if you have already applied elsewhere.

How should I follow up if I do not hear back after an interview?

Wait at least one week before sending a polite, concise email to your recruiter. Ask for an update on the status of the hiring process while reiterating your continued interest in the position.
